Richard Lorinser
Richard Otto "Dick"
Lorinser, Age 76, died
suddenly on January 18,
2010. Born in Mpls., Aug.
9, 1933 and raised in
Willmar, MN. Preceded in
death by Phyllis, his
beloved wife of 53 years;
parents, Otto and Hilda
Lorinser; 7 brothers and
sisters.
Survived by daughters,
Pam (Rick) Murphy, Teea
(Ken) Orner, Missey (Ray)
Tomlin, Nancy (Keith)
Vonnahme, Jenny (Mau-
rice Llona) Lorinser; pre-
cious grandchildren, Tara
(Ruth Birkholz) Murphy,
Kristi (Willie) Dorniden,
Brianna and Derek Von-
nahme, Amanda Bunnell,
Taylor Llona; sister, Mary
(Reuel) Nygaard; and
many nieces and nephews.
Memorial Mass was
Saturday, January 23rd,
12noon, at Mary, Mother
of the Church, 3333 Cliff
Road, Burnsville with visi-
tation one hour prior.
Private interment was at
Resurrection Cemetery.
Richard served in the
US Navy; was a proud,
charter member of the
Eagan Fire Department
for 21 years; retired from
Met Council Environmen-
tal Services.
